what should i do ?

My grades were going well from the start but on my final year of hs my grades dropped because of the game practices and matches i played for my hs and now i am confused what to do ! My friends told me to ask the coach to write a letter to the admission officer describing him the reason behind my grades drop.
I want to know is it a good idea ? If not then what should i do ?

You chose to prioritize those practice and matches over your grades. That was your choice.

Don’t ask the coach to write a letter. What could he possibly say that would explain why your grades dropped but thousands of other fall athletes have managed to maintain theirs?

Instead, now, on Sunday morning, do everything you can to pull those grades up. What quizzes are coming up this week? What tests? What reading do you have to do?

Do everything within your power to pull up your grades for this marking period. What matters on the transcript is the grade at the end of the marking period, not the October 4 grade.

listen to bjkmom, not your friends. College adcoms want to know that you can manage your workload and other activities. The term isn’t over: knock yourself out getting your marks up. If there is still a visible drop, consider writing one of you essays on learning the lesson of time management :slight_smile:
